Different Embroidery Techniques for Peacock Designs
Now, let's get into the nitty-gritty of embroidery techniques. The artistry of peacock embroidery lies in the diverse techniques used to bring these designs to life. From the satin stitch to the French knots, each method adds a unique texture and dimension to the design. Different techniques can be employed depending on the complexity of the design and the desired effect. The satin stitch, a basic yet versatile technique, is perfect for filling in large areas of color, such as the peacock's feathers. French knots, on the other hand, add a textured, three-dimensional element, often used to create the eyes on the feathers or the details of the peacock's body. Beadwork can elevate the design, providing a touch of glamour and shine, and adding depth. Different types of beads, from seed beads to larger gemstones, can be used to create the desired effect. The choice of technique also influences the durability and appearance of the embroidery. Some techniques are more suited to creating delicate, detailed designs, while others are more robust and suitable for everyday wear. The combination of different techniques allows for a wide range of creative possibilities. The best embroidery is the one that best suits the style of the suit. This is a very important consideration when choosing the peacock design for the suit. The skillful use of various techniques enables designers to capture the essence of the peacock's beauty. Modern embroidery techniques, such as machine embroidery, have also expanded the possibilities, allowing for faster and more precise execution of intricate designs. This has made peacock embroidery more accessible, while still preserving the artistry and craftsmanship that make it so special. Care and Maintenance Tips for Your Embroidered Suit
Alright, let's talk about taking care of your masterpiece, shall we? Care and maintenance are crucial to preserving the beauty of your peacock embroidered suit. Proper care will ensure that your suit stays looking its best for years to come. Here are some simple tips to keep your embroidered suit in top condition: Always follow the care instructions on the label. Different fabrics and embroidery techniques require different care. Dry cleaning is usually recommended for suits with embroidery. It's the safest way to maintain the integrity of the embroidery and the fabric. If you must wash your suit at home, hand washing is the best option. Use cold water and a mild detergent. Avoid harsh chemicals and bleach, as they can damage the embroidery and fade the colors. After washing, hang your suit to dry. Avoid using a dryer, as it can cause shrinkage and damage to the embroidery. If your suit gets stained, address it immediately. Use a stain remover designed for delicate fabrics. Test the stain remover in an inconspicuous area of the suit. Store your suit in a garment bag to protect it from dust and sunlight. This will help preserve the colors and the embroidery. When ironing your suit, use a low heat setting and avoid ironing directly on the embroidery. Place a cloth between the iron and the embroidery to protect it. Store your suit in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ight. The sunlight can fade the colors of the embroidery.
